Ingredients
Scale
Main Ingredients:
- 4 cups cherry tomatoes
- 2–3 balls burrata cheese
- 1 cup fresh basil leaves
Aromatics and Herbs:
- 6–7 garlic cloves (peeled)
- 1 shallot (halved)
- 2 tablespoons fresh thyme leaves
- 1 handful micro basil (optional)
Oils, Seasonings, and Serving:
- 1/3 cup (79 milliliters) extra virgin olive oil
- salt
- black pepper
- chili flakes
- grilled bread or crackers (for serving)
Instructions
- Heat oven to 400°F, preparing a roasting vessel for a flavor-packed tomato transformation.
- Combine whole garlic cloves, shallots, majority of tomatoes, and thyme in baking dish. Drizzle generously with olive oil, then season with salt, pepper, and chili flakes.
- Roast the vegetable medley for 20 minutes until tomatoes dramatically burst and release their intense juices.
- While roasting, carefully position creamy burrata in a serving bowl and slice the remaining fresh tomatoes.
- Extract roasted garlic and shallots, creating a rustic paste by chopping and mashing on a cutting board.
- Blend the paste with roasted tomatoes, incorporating remaining olive oil and additional black pepper for depth.
- Lavishly cascade the aromatic roasted tomato mixture around and over the burrata, creating a stunning presentation.
- Garnish with abundant fresh basil leaves, scattered tomato slices, and a final sprinkle of salt and chili flakes.
- Serve immediately alongside crusty bread or crisp crackers for a delightful, rustic dining experience.
Notes
- Roast garlic and shallots at high heat to caramelize and bring out their sweet, mellow flavors without burning.
- Choose ripe, in-season tomatoes for maximum sweetness and intense roasted flavor that will elevate the entire dish.
- Use fresh burrata at room temperature to ensure creamy texture and allow its delicate flavor to shine alongside roasted ingredients.
- Customize this dish by adding pine nuts, swapping fresh herbs, or incorporating balsamic glaze for extra depth and complexity.
